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our technicians will assess the damage, identify the source of the water, and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ry your attic. This step typically takes 30-60 minutes.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our powerful pumps and extractors to remove the standing water from your attic. This step typically takes 1-2 hours, depending on the severity of the dam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use our desiccant dehumidifiers and axial fans to dry your attic and remove any remaining moisture. This step typically takes 2-5 days, depending on the size of your attic and the severity of the damage.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

We’ll thoroughly clean and sanitize your attic to prevent any further damage or health risks. This step typically takes 1-2 hours.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Report

Our technicians will conduct a final inspection to ensure your attic is dry and safe.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report detailing the work we’ve done and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Attic Water Extraction Cost in Saugus, MA

The cost of attic water extraction in Saugus, MA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of attic water extraction: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The cost of water extraction depends on the amount of water and the equipment needed to extract it.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The cost of drying and dehumidification dep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ry it.
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The cost of cleaning and sanitizing depends on the extent of the damage and the equipment needed to clean and sanitize the area.
Final Inspection and Report $200 – $1,000 The cost of the final inspection and report depends on the complexity of the job and the time needed to complete it.
Repairing Damaged Roofing $1,000 – $10,000 The cost of repairing damaged roofing depends on the extent of the damage and the materials needed to repair it.
Replacing Damaged Insulation $500 – $5,000 The cost of replacing damaged insulation depends on the extent of the damage and the materials needed to replace it.

Common Questions About Attic Water Extraction

Q: How long does it take to extract water from my attic?

A: The time it takes to extract water from your attic depends on the severity of the damage and the equipment needed to extract it. Typically, it takes 1-2 hours to extract water from a small area, but it can take longer for larger areas.

Q: Will I need to replace my insulation after water damage?

A: It depends on the extent of the damage. If the insulation is damaged beyond repair, it may need to be replaced. But, if the insulation is only slightly damaged, it may be possible to clean and dry it.

Q: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to extract water from my attic?

A: No, it’s not recommended to use a wet/dry vacuum to extract water from your attic. These vacuums can push the water further into the insulation and make the problem worse. Instead, call a professional to extract the water safely and effectively.

Q: How long does it take to dry my attic after water extraction?

A: The time it takes to dry your attic after water extraction depends on the size of the affected area and the equipment needed to dry it. Typically, it takes 2-5 days to dry a small area, but it can take longer for larger areas.
